Hey Priva,

Quick heads-up before Friday's DR drill for the Inkmill markdown pipeline: we'll restore the renderer config from the cold backup, so you'll need the escrow credentials handy. Grab a coffee first — the restore takes a while. For the sealed vault copy, the recovery passphrase is below.

recovery phrase for kahop-kahap: istys-novdor-joreth-silir-eliys

For Thursday's sync: the PrintHerd spooler microservice now exposes a small REST surface — submit a job, poll its status, cancel if the queue's jammed. Nothing fancy, but it finally kills the cron-based polling hack. All endpoints require the internal service key in the `X-Herd-Key` header; unauthenticated calls get a flat 401. For demo purposes during the sync, the current staging key is pasted below.

service key, hahaf-hahag: qvz7-0frcibk

FINANCE REVIEW SUMMARY — PILOT CHURN

Churn in the Larkspur pilot exceeded forecast, concentrated among small accounts onboarded in the first wave. Revenue impact is modest; acquisition spend on the cohort is written off. Retention fixes ship next cycle. Margin on remaining pilot accounts holds above plan. The board should read the confidential note below before the pilot go/no-go decision.

board note of kawig-tahog: Ulairax Works is in early talks to buy Noriusix Works for about $31.4 million. The Pelmir launch date is April 2, and nothing goes to the press before then.

Q: How does alert fan-out work in Stormline? A: When the Meridell forecast engine flags a severe-weather event, Stormline fans it out to every registered plugin within roughly two seconds. Plugins receive a normalized payload regardless of the upstream source, and duplicates are deduped by event key. Your plugin must acknowledge within five seconds or the delivery is retried on a backoff schedule. Delivery semantics, payload fields, and retry limits are documented on the page below.

operations page: https://confluence.zemvarlabs.internal/projects/display/browse/display/8963